What does a senior account manager do?

Account managers are the face and voice of sought-after products and services spanning myriad deliverables and industries. Their in-depth knowledge is essential from both out-front and behind-the-scenes perspectives, from policy details, contract fine print, and budget constraints to market trends and competitive strategies.

At the intersection of employer and client needs, account managers deftly straddle the dual roles of keeping both sides happy on a two-way mutual interest highway. At every turn, there are  satisfaction management hurdles to navigate — getting things done right and on time, the first time, to meet or exceed customer expectations. 

With the need to ensure bosses and clients are not just heard, but understood, the bar could not be set any higher for communication effectiveness … that is, unless you’re a senior account manager. Then there’s another layer of responsibility in representing your employer while nurturing client relationships.

Statistical insight

Comparative income data for UK account managers

Source Average Range
Payscale £29,304 £21,000 to £45,000
Glassdoor £35,729 £23,000 to £55,000
Totaljobs £32,500 £25,00 to £42,500

How to write a senior account manager CV

Whether you’re reworking an existing CV or back to the drawing board creating a new one, there’s no need to fear blank screen syndrome. The basic framework for your CV is a given — it’s the same for all CVs. Seeing it in black and white can make the writing task seem less daunting because you’ve got an orderly step-by-step plan. 

This is the structure of essential CV sections that hiring managers expect to see at first glance:

  • CV header
  • CV summary
  • Employment history
  • CV skills section
  • Education section

As we take a closer look at what content belongs in each part of your CV, keep in mind that it should all add up to no more than a single page. Embracing a few general guidelines, every time you create a new version of your CV will help you determine not only what to include, but also what to leave out. 

  • Customise to optimise: Embrace the uniqueness of each senior account manager role you pursue. Let your CV reflect this understanding by catering to the specific hiring requirements and type of client accounts involved. A personalised touch that resonates with your prospective employer's needs is not just a good idea; consider it mandatory. Resist the temptation to reuse a generic document for multiple job applications. You can pretty much expect the same outcome as not sending a CV at all.
  • Insights through research: Achieving a winning edge hinges on thorough research, starting with the posted job advert. Scrutinise it upfront to understand the job prerequisites and revisit it while writing your CV content. Beyond the ad listing specs, delve deeper into the hiring organisation's DNA. Analyse its online presence, peruse business publications, blogs, and social media platforms like LinkedIn.
  • Leverage keywords: Your research should unveil essential keywords that belong in your CV. They help ensure your application won’t be rejected applicant tracking systems (ATS) that many employers use to sieve through online applications.

Choosing the best CV format for a senior account manager

Recruiters care most about your employment history as a measure of qualifying you for the senior account manager role being filled. That’s why the traditional chronological CV format is recommended if your career trajectory tells a story of growth and development in progressive employee positions. This format gives hiring managers a clear overview of your relevant professional experience over time. It’s listed under dated employer headings in reverse order from your current or most recent job back to the earliest. Typically, this places your most relevant and advanced level of work experience ahead of the rest.

There are instances when it makes sense to emphasise transferable skills rather than workplaces. The functional resume format is useful for that purpose, typically when someone is new to the workforce, making a career change, or otherwise lacks directly relevant work experience. It can also be suitable for those working independently in consulting or freelance project roles. The hybrid (combination) resume format offers a way to highlight both your skills and employment history, with less emphasis on the latter.

CV header

Make a masterful and memorable first impression with a striking CV header. Besides setting your job application apart from the rest as a visual signature, it unifies your CV and cover letter if you apply matching header designs to both.

The header’s most important purpose is to draw attention to your identifying information, ensuring it gets noticed first and is easy to retrieve later when recruiters contact you for an interview. The header should display your name, occupation/job title, phone, email and geographic location. Be sure also to include your LinkedIn profile URL and any other professionally relevant social media links.

CV summary example

Your CV summary — sometimes called the profile or personal statement — should give employers a glimpse into your potential as a champion of mutually beneficial client relationships. Above all, convey how your commitment as senior account manager will brighten the hiring organisation’s future. Address your “why” by aligning its vision with your own aspirations. What makes you gravitate to this role? Where do your proven talents fit into the employer’s unwritten success story?

Make every word count in this tightly knit synopsis, where you’re allowed just a small amount of space to make a big impact. The details will come later … but won’t ever be seen if your readers aren’t wowed upfront here first. Recruiters are unfailingly busy and pressed for time. Unless the value proposition in your CV summary is a star-striker, you’ve lost them. 

Below is a senior account manager CV summary example you can customise.

Adaptable summary CV sample

Dedicated, goal-oriented senior account manager with a proven track record of exceeding sales targets and maintaining high levels customer satisfaction. Expertise in identifying opportunities and delivering strategic solutions to increase account penetration. Persuasive communicator, able to advise customers on solutions and up-sell/cross-sell products.

Employment history sample

Impressing employers enough to read this far into your CV is huge! Now you must reward their attention while optimising the best shot you have at proving your unique worth. It means the content in your CV’s make-or-break employment history section must be selectively curated.

Look at the posted job specs again. Then ask yourself: of all my proudest achievement gems, which ones will reflect my most brilliant facets in this employer’s magnifying glass? On this basis, craft a handful of descriptive bullet points to place below your previous job role headings. Each should start with an action verb that’s tied to a positive outcome, illustrating not just what you did, but how well you did it. 

Bypass generic job description duties and corporate jargon. Instead, spotlight specific initiatives taken and their impact. Focus on those that will make your next boss’s head turn: namely, improvements in client satisfaction, loyalty, retention, referrals, and resolutions. Whenever possible, substantiate these achievements with quantifiable data.

The following senior account manager employment history sample can be modified to suit your situation.
 

Adaptable employment history CV example

Senior Account Manager, Monarch Beauty, London 
January 2016 - Present 

  • Manage a portfolio of key accounts, cultivate relationships with stakeholders, and ensure complete satisfaction.
  • Closely monitor account performance against goals and identify opportunities to increase revenue year-on-year.
  • Mentor and train junior account managers on company policies, best practices, and products/services.

 

Account Manager, Ballard Computing, London 
September 2012 - December 2015 

  • Created and implemented account plans to increase penetration and expand service offerings.
  • Increased revenue by 10% by uncovering customer needs and communicating benefits of products and services.
  • Collaborated closely with cross-functional colleagues to maintain customer satisfaction and consistently meet SLAs.

CV skills example

Your proven proficiencies as an exceptional senior account manager candidate add up to a diverse mix of hard skills and soft skills. That’s what all hiring managers look for on anyone’s CV skills list, regardless of the position or profession. But of course, limited space means you must be fiercely selective in checking the top hiring priority boxes.

These tips can help you cherry-pick the skills that belong on your senior account manager CV.

  • Those that the employer values most take top priority. Check back again with the ad post and make sure your CV list covers all the skills stipulated there.
  • Name skills verbatim using ATS-busting keywords if possible.
  • Think of game-changing skills that could set you apart from other contenders — again looking through the employer’s lens.

Check out our senior account manager CV sample for the skills section below.
 

Adaptable skills section CV example
  • Account Management
  • Communication and Presentation
  • Renewal Negotiations
  • Training & Mentoring
  • Customer Relationship Management
  • Customer Retention & Loyalty
  • Team Leadership
  • Salesforce CRM

Account Manager CV education example

Some senior account manager roles may have formal education requirements, while other employers might accept a relevant blend of experience and skills. 

Whatever your learning path, trace it here in reverse chronological order from highest to lowest level, starting with college degrees and/or graduation from other postsecondary institutions. You should also include any other relevant training you’ve completed, on the job or on your own, including internships. Be sure to mention certifications and professional association memberships, especially with continued learning activities.

The education section from our senior account manager CV example below illustrates.

Adaptable education CV example

Bachelor of Business Management, University of London, London 
September 2008 - June 2012

CV layout and design

The most visually engaging CV documents are a marriage of legibility and esthetics. Follow these reader-friendly priorities for a clean and polished appearance:

  • An orderly, uncluttered layout features clearly labelled sections connected logically and balanced by ample white space.
  • Use no more than two compatible font styles, one for body text and the other for headings.
  • Use graphics and colour strategically and sparingly, only to offset never detract.
